Price for Vegetables, Brassica; Brussel Sprouts, Fresh or Chilled in the United States (CIF) - 2023
In December 2023, the average import price for vegetables, brassica; brussel sprouts, fresh or chilleds amounted to $2,412 per ton, which is down by -6.1% against the previous month. Over the period under review, the import price, however, enjoyed modest growth.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in August 2023 when the average import price increased by 81% month-to-month. Over the period under review, average import prices hit record highs at $2,855 per ton in October 2023; however, from November 2023 to December 2023, import prices stood at a somewhat lower figure.
Average prices varied somewhat amongst the major supplying countries. In December 2023, the country with the highest price was Guatemala ($2,923 per ton), while the price for Mexico amounted to $2,301 per ton.
From December 2022 to December 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Mexico (+1.6%).
Price for Vegetables, Brassica; Brussel Sprouts, Fresh or Chilled in the United States (FOB) - 2023
The average export price for vegetables, brassica; brussel sprouts, fresh or chilleds stood at $1,628 per ton in December 2023, which is down by -8.1% against the previous month. Over the period from December 2022 to December 2023, it increased at an average monthly rate of +1.3%.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in February 2023 an increase of 30% m-o-m. As a result, the export price attained the peak level of $1,797 per ton. From March 2023 to December 2023, the the average export prices remained at a lower figure.
Average prices varied noticeably for the major overseas markets. In December 2023, the country with the highest price was Mexico ($1,871 per ton), while the average price for exports to Canada amounted to $1,528 per ton.
From December 2022 to December 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Mexico (+3.0%).
Imports of Vegetables, Brassica; Brussel Sprouts, Fresh or Chilled in the United States
In 2022, the amount of vegetables, brassica; brussel sprouts, fresh or chilleds imported into the United States reached 75K tons, remaining stable against the previous year. The total import volume increased at an average annual rate of +12.5% from 2019 to 2022; however, the trend pattern ind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ded in certain years.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2020 when imports increased by 27%. Over the period under review, imports of attained the peak figure in 2022 and are expected to retain growth in the near future.
In value terms, imports of vegetables, brassica; brussel sprouts, fresh or chilleds stood at $102M in 2022. The total import value increased at an average annual rate of +13.7% over the period from 2019 to 2022; however, the trend pattern ind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ded in certain years.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2021 with an increase of 20%. Over the period under review, imports of attained the maximum in 2022 and are likely to see gradual growth in the near future.
Import of Vegetables, Brassica; Brussel Sprouts, Fresh or Chilled in the United States (Million USD) | |||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|
COUNTRY | 2019 | 2020 | 2021 | 2022 | CAGR, 2019-2022 |
Mexico | 61.0 | 73.1 | 90.5 | 93.8 | 15.4% |
Guatemala | 3.3 | 4.1 | 4.1 | 4.6 | 11.7% |
Canada | 3.1 | 3.0 | 2.3 | 3.1 | 0.0% |
Others | 1.7 | 0.4 | 0.2 | 0.1 | -61.1% |
Total | 69.1 | 80.6 | 97.0 | 102 | 13.9% |
Top Suppliers of Vegetables, Brassica; Brussel Sprouts, Fresh or Chilled to the United States in 2022:
- Mexico (71.9K tons)
- Guatemala (1.7K tons)
- Canada (1.1K tons)
Exports of Vegetables, Brassica; Brussel Sprouts, Fresh or Chilled in the United States
For the fourth consecutive year, the United States recorded growth in overseas shipments of vegetables, brassica; brussel sprouts, fresh or chilleds, which increased by 27% to 27K tons in 2022. In general, total exports indicated a significant expansion from 2019 to 2022: its volume increased at an average annual rate of +22.0% over the last three years.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, exports increased by +81.6% against 2019 indices. As a result, the exports reached the peak and are lik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
In value terms, exports of vegetables, brassica; brussel sprouts, fresh or chilleds soared to $40M in 2022. Overall, total exports indicated a strong expansion from 2019 to 2022: its value increased at an average annual rate of +16.3% over the last three years.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, exports increased by +57.3% against 2019 indices.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2020 when exports increased by 26%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the exports of reached the peak figure in 2022 and are expected to retain growth in the near future.
Export of Vegetables, Brassica; Brussel Sprouts, Fresh or Chilled in the United States (Million USD) | |||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|
COUNTRY | 2019 | 2020 | 2021 | 2022 | CAGR, 2019-2022 |
Canada | 23.6 | 25.8 | 27.4 | 27.5 | 5.2% |
Mexico | 1.2 | 5.2 | 6.2 | 11.8 | 114.2% |
Others | 0.5 | 0.9 | 0.6 | 0.5 | 0.0% |
Total | 25.3 | 31.9 | 34.1 | 39.8 | 16.3% |
Top Export Markets for Vegetables, Brassica; Brussel Sprouts, Fresh or Chilled from the United States in 2022:
- Canada (17.8K tons)
- Mexico (8.5K tons)
